Output 3107cec1d5cd691f0a7ee7a33ff05e35fbe2525a480579a7976f195aad98ee33:70

value
542836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6db3f65ace9fe63b2cb7c3a5e197f1496fa902e2 OP_EQUAL
address
3Bh5ATKpuzLbZUduQ5CP3dkDypKsawUziv
transaction
3107cec1d5cd691f0a7ee7a33ff05e35fbe2525a480579a7976f195aad98ee33
spent
true